(ĐN)- The Vietnam Expressway Corporation (VEC) and France's Vinci Concessions Group have signed a cooperation agreement to develop the highway network, including the concession schemes for some highways operated by VEC.

Under the agreement, VEC will sell to Vinci its operation rights of the Cau Gie – Ninh Binh expressway and the Ho Chi Minh City – Long Thanh – Dau Giay expressway running through HCM city and Dong Nai province, which is considered as the most modern expressway in Vietnam. The two sides will also boost investment cooperation in some new expressways in the country under the list of projects approved by the Ministry of Transport until 2020.

The Vinci Group also pledged to provide support, exchange experiences in management and the operation of motorways, while considering technology transfer opportunities.

The cooperation agreement is expected to help VEC reach its goal of develop and operate 1,000 kilometers of expressways by 2020.
